The canoetripping.net domain name was first registered on July 23rd, 2011. The first website using that domain appeared in a search by the Internet Archive's Wayback Machine on April 19th, 2012. Your profile indicates that you joined on November 14th, 2018. Others here may have more detailed information.
The first thread I'm aware of on the site is THIS ONE, dated July 31, 2011. So, I consider that date to be the birthday of the site. The poster called "Guest" in that thread may have been @billconner. The late Willis was the founder of the site.
The site was migrated from the vBulletin software platform, which had become increasingly and intolerably buggy, to our Xenforo software platform in late August 2021 by me after I became the owner and administrator on August 18, 2021, and was reopened after that migration and a complete reorganization on August 30, 2021.
